Output ac66af307711e01c96563f07aa02237778f99405261b753584a5671d569bb386:1

value
3491484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ebdc1f9630c2f795d99eac044936004182397506 OP_EQUAL
address
3PC8R4iRbsEehN8HJYtGYyFuvue2Xpf9E5
transaction
ac66af307711e01c96563f07aa02237778f99405261b753584a5671d569bb386
spent
true